Abstract
This study developed a composite risk score for anomaly intrusion detection based on the KDD-cup 1999 data, which demonstrated a high sensitivity, specificity and a low misclassification in detecting network attacks (0.90, 0.94, and 0.08, respectively). This score provides a statistically sound basis for developing a real time intrusion detection system, and it can be constructed via common computer languages without interfacing with any typical software and statistical tool.
